Sky thermal imaging using a ground-based camera

Lead Research Organisation: Imperial College London
Department Name: Physics

Abstract

The evolution and properties of cloud cover will be explored in a unique way by using a thermal camera. Although the increase in downward long-wave forcing with increased cloud cover has been established, the expected linearity of this relationship has not been observed Aim 1: To measure cloud cover day and night. We will develop further a novel way of inferring cloud cover from thermal imaging during day and night.Validation against ceilometer derived cloud cover will be made. Aim 2: To retrieve cloud longwave forcing. Cloud longwave forcing will be derived directly from the image by simultaneously subtracting clear sky and cloud fluxes.
